The offense for the Seattle Seahawks. I’ll start with Clint Kubak and what his plan was coming into the season and what I anticipated this offense being all about. running the football consistently, taking the load off of Sam Darnold, and obviously on third downs, having good concepts to be able to get guys open and move the sticks to get back to the running game. Throw that out the window. The run game’s been inconsistent. It has been Sam Darnold not using autopilot, hands at 10 and two, being dominant for this offense the entirety of the season. 9.9 yards attempt for Sam Darnold. And when I think about other offenses I can remember that have had that kind of clip, it’s like uh Curt Warner, greatest show on turf, Patrick Mahomes, Tyreek Hill, uh Kansas City Chiefs, and and oh yeah, Sam Darnold for the Seattle Seahawks. So the way that this Seahawks team starts football games and I know that there was some special team stuff and there was some uh some funny stuff that happened to get the score the way it was this past week against the Cardinals, but you look up and in a hiccup they’re up by three scores. And it’s not just last week against the Cardinals. This football team has the highest point differential in the first three quarters of any team in the National Football League. And I’ve been on some bad teams. I’ve been on some good teams. The bad teams, we didn’t start fast. The good teams, you come out like a freaking bullet out of a gun in that first quarter. And that’s what the Seahawks have done. And I think they pair the explosion of their offense with the bully mentality of their defense. and they end up with a product that is really winning football, particularly because Sam Darnold has been lights out. Best first half point differential in in the NFL since Tom Brady in 2007 with Randy Moss. Pretty good in one of the greatest. You think about all those defenses and you think about the defense for that team as well, right? Because Seattle defense, I mean Seattle defense opposing opponents points per game is fifth in the league. So that’s an elite level, top five. But their point differential is second in the league, which tells me their offense has been kicking ass. Their defense has been kicking ass. They’ve been taking care of the football. And one note I had down here, if if you have any anxiety or concern as a Seattle Seahawk going into this game is how is this offensive line going to protect on third down? Second down to passing situations. As I said, their running game hasn’t been as consistent, so they’ve relied on Sam Darnold. Well, with Shahed, you can get to that jet sweep action, the reverse action, some of this getting, you know, outflanking that front four as quickly as possible and taking the the knife out of the hands of the defense. And I think that that in combination with Jackson Smith and Jigb at the second and third level of the defense is going to be a recipe that’s really hard to stop for the Seahawks.
